タグ

2021年6月2日のブックマーク (2件)

  • Mock Service Worker

    import { http, HttpResponse } from 'msw'import { setupWorker } from 'msw/browser' // Describe the network.const handlers = [ http.get('https://acme.com/product/:id', ({ params }) => { return HttpResponse.json({ id: params.id, title: 'Porcelain Mug', price: 9.99, }) }),] // Enable API mocking anywhere.const worker = setupWorker(...handlers)await worker.start() Omit implementation details Intercept

    Mock Service Worker
  • 正規表現のフラグ - Qiita

    フラグって何? 正規表現では /(pattern)/ と記述するが、 パターンの後に以下のようにフラグを設定することができる。 /(pattern)/(flag) フラグの種類 ※PHPを使って各フラグの種類について例を取り上げます。 g 最初の1個だけでなく、文字列の最後まで検索を繰り返す。グローバルマッチとも呼ばれる。 例) preg_replace('/aa/', 'cc', 'aabbccaabbcc') → ccbbccaabbcc このやり方だと一番初めのaaがccに置換される preg_replace('/aa/g', 'cc', 'aabbccaabbcc') → ccbbccccbbcc gフラグを使うと文字列の全てのaaがccに置換される 大文字小文字を区別せずにマッチうる 例) preg_match('/XYZ/', 'xYz') → false 大文字小文字を区別す

    正規表現のフラグ - Qiita